Armonea, a healthcare company that manages 132 facilities and cares for over 15,000 seniors, was struggling with the administration of nonstandardized incoming invoices. These invoices, which did not originate from the main suppliers of the Armonea Group, required manual data entry and transfer to the accounting system Agresso (now Unit4 ERP). This process was time-consuming and inefficient, taking away valuable resources that could be used for other tasks.

Armonea is a healthcare company based in Belgium that has been in operation since 2008. The company emerged from two Belgian family businesses that were founded in 1979. Armonea's mission is to help seniors enjoy their lives in the way that suits them best. To achieve this, the company's more than 9,800 employees in the areas of care, entertainment, cleaning, kitchen, and administration work diligently every day. Armonea manages 132 facilities and cares for over 15,000 seniors, including in Germany and Spain since 2016.

To address the challenge of processing nonstandardized incoming invoices, Armonea implemented DocuWare, a document management and workflow automation solution. The implementation was straightforward, even in the midst of the pandemic, and users quickly understood how to use the tool effectively. Today, DocuWare handles the processing of all non-standard invoices. The documents received by e-mail are simply forwarded to the DocuWare platform, where various information is then read, such as the supplier name, the invoice date, the amount, or the payment deadline. If an invoice is not completely recognized, the document ends up in a control list, from where missing data can be added manually. Over time, DocuWare's document recognition becomes more accurate, and it can even recognize and process unusual invoice formats automatically without manual intervention. Once all the accounting information has been read, documents are stored in the electronic document pool. DocuWare seamlessly integrates with the Agresso accounting system used at Armonea, transferring the relevant accounting information to Agresso after archiving, where it is then prepared for posting.

The implementation of DocuWare has resulted in significant time savings for Armonea's employees. Because the system automatically recognizes incoming invoices by e-mail, users only have to check that everything has been read out correctly. The posting of all receipts in Agresso is only a few mouse clicks away.
The more Armonea uses the DocuWare platform, the more accurate the document recognition. After a certain amount of time, DocuWare can even recognize and digitally process unusual invoice formats automatically without manual intervention.
